Transaction ea23e5f468aa7319e006d869f93be59f932a43b5062aba8277d5d82815223656
1 Input
1 Output
-
ea23e5f468aa7319e006d869f93be59f932a43b5062aba8277d5d82815223656:0
- value
- 372891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b874e983b5618e0fbe3dd7870473f8328e4010e1 OP_EQUAL
- address
- 3JWLK3HfBPsBr9oYJL19ZBKJwRPofJ6FWy